NOTE: * There is some noise in all power steering
systems. One of the most common is a hissing
sound evident when turning the steering wheel
when at a standstill or when parking and the steer-
ing wheel is at the end of its travel. Hiss is a very
high frequency noise similar to that experienced
while slowly closing a water tap. The noise is
present in every valve and results when high veloc-
ity fluid passes valve orifice edges. There is no
relationship between this noise and the perfor-
mance of the steering system.NOTE: ** A light clunk may be felt or heard during
steering wheel reversal while vehicle is stationary.
This results from internal steering gear rack move-
ment at the bushings and in no way affects the per-
formance of the steering system. This movement
may be felt in the steering components during
steering wheel reversal.
NOTE: *** Power steering pump growl/moan/groan
results from the development of high pressure fluid
flow. Normally this noise level should not be high
enough to be objectionable.

NOTE: * Steering shudder can be expected in new
vehicles and vehicles with recent steering system
repairs. Shudder should dissipate after the vehicle
has been driven several weeks.
NOTE: ** To evaluate this condition, it may be nec-
essary to disconnect the coupling at the base of the
steering column. Turn the steering wheel and feel or
listen for internal rubbing in steering column. To
avoid damaging the column clockspring, note the
following. Before disconnecting coupling, place
tires in the straight-ahead position and center steer-
ing wheel. Once disconnected, DO NOT rotate
steering wheel more than one revolution in eitherdirection and place steering wheel in original loca-
tion before reconnecting coupling. If this position is
lost, the steering column clockspring must be
recentered following the procedure found within the
procedure for steering column installation in the
steering column section.
NOTE: *** Increased low speed or stationary steer-
ing effort can be expected if the steering fluid is at
a high temperature. High fluid temperature usually
results from high engine rpm due to trailer towing,
ascending grades, or racing the engine for pro-
longed periods of time.

SHROUD - UPPER
REMOVAL
(1) Remove the two shroud-to-shroud mounting
screws from the lower shroud (Fig. 32).
(2) Unsnap the upper shroud from the lower on
the left side as follows:
(a) Hook a finger on the left hand around the
rear of the shrouds at the seam (Fig. 33), near the
snap points.
(b) Grasp the upper shroud at the rear using the
right hand (Fig. 33).
(c) As the left hand's hooked finger is pulled out-
ward against the seam, pull the upper shroud
upward using the right hand, disconnecting the
shroud snaps.
(3) Unsnap the upper shroud from the lower on
the right side as follows:
(a) Hook a finger on the right hand around the
rear of the shrouds at the seam (Fig. 34), near the
snap points.
(b) Grasp the upper shroud at the rear using the
left hand (Fig. 34).
(c) As the right hand's hooked finger is pulled
outward against the seam, pull the upper shroud
upward using the left hand, disconnecting the
shroud snaps.
(4) Lift the upper shroud straight up off the steer-
ing column. If vehicle is equipped with traction con-
trol, disconnect wiring connector at traction control
switch pig tail. If vehicle is equipped with power fold-
away mirrors (Export), disconnect wiring connector
at mirror switch pig tail. Remove upper shroud.
(5) If vehicle is equipped with traction control,
remove traction control switch from shroud.
(6) If vehicle is equipped with power foldaway mir-
rors (Export), remove power fold-away switch from
upper shroud.
INSTALLATION
(1) If the vehicle is equipped with power foldaway
mirrors (Export), install the power fold-away switch
in the upper shroud.
(2) If vehicle is equipped with traction control,
install the traction control switch in the upper
shroud.
(3) Place the upper shroud over the lower shroud,
aligning the snap clips and alignment tabs. If the
vehicle is equipped with traction control, connect the
wiring connector at the traction control switch pig
tail before lining the shrouds up to one another.
(4) Snap the upper shroud to the lower shroud.
Once snapped into place, verify there are no gaps
between the two mating surfaces of the shrouds.(5) Install the two shroud-to-shroud mounting
screws (Fig. 32). Tighten the screws to 2 N´m (17 in.
lbs.) torque.
(6) Ensure that the shrouds are snug and fit is
acceptable.

GEAR
DESCRIPTION
This vehicle is equipped with a rack and pinion
power steering gear (Fig. 1). It is mounted to the
underside of the front suspension cradle/crossmem-
ber.
The steering column is attached to the gear
through the use of an intermediate shaft and cou-plers. The outer ends of the power steering gear's
outer tie rods connect to the steering knuckles.
NOTE: The power steering gear should NOT be ser-
viced or adjusted unless DaimlerChrysler Corpora-
tion authorizes. If a malfunction or oil leak occurs,
the complete steering gear should be replaced.
Only the outer tie rods may be replaced separately
from the rest of the gear.
